The Bûche de Noël or Yule Log makes any holiday table festive, a dessert that is just as delicious as it is beautiful. Learn from the master himself, French chef and Meilleurs Ouvrier de France Jean Yves Duperret, who will pass on generations of knowledge about this dessert, a holiday tradition in France since the 19th century.
This hands-on three hour class will cover the entire process, from making the sponge cake, meringue, mousse sabayon to the assembly. We will cover a few different decor options including chocolate curls, ivy leaves and more. You will be armed with the confidence and know-how to replicate this dish on your own. Chef Jean-Yves Duperret is a French pastry chef based in San Francisco, CA. More than 40 years of experience enabled him to master the fine art of pastry making. He has baked for important personnels such as presidents, mayors, and special celebrities. He is also famous for his best selling book “La Nouvelle Patisserie: The Art and Science of Making Beautiful Pastries and Desserts“, named for the pastry shop he opened in San Francisco in 1984. He has toured 12 cities with William Sonoma, and he is recognized as one of the best ambassadors of French Pastry in the Bay Area. He expresses his creativity and expertise through masterpiece cakes commissioned by companies, private individuals as well as celebrities. As an experienced owner and former chef of five pastry shops, he offers consulting services to help bakeries and pastry shops owners to improve business efficiency and bottom line. When he’s not making a demonstration in the Silicon Valley, you can find Chef Jean-Yves in his kitchen teaching the art of French pastry to patisserie lovers.
